A very special community day...

Finished off with a very, very special celebration meal. A couple of talented people have been hosting supper clubs over the past few months, with an aim of opening a pop- up restaurant in their home. Their ethos is local, tasty and as much as possible what’s in season, foraged, or has been preserved (frozen, dried, pickled etc) it was an amazing menu, full of taste and delights. I’m a pescatarian, so my meal differed a little. We finished with spruce salt meringues and black currant chews made from our currants frozen last summer. So inventive and what a way to round off our celebration- community orchard, library, hall and Mull Native Woodlands.

A final special mention for the lovage straw to use with the soup - so much better than plastic!
